计算机视觉与深度学习实战之以Python为工具:基于形态学的权重自适应图像去噪

注意:本文的下载教程,与以下文章的思路有相同点,也有不同点,最终目标只是让读者从多维度去熟练掌握本知识点。
下载教程:
计算机视觉与深度学习实战-以MATLAB和Python为工具_基于形态学的权重自适应图像去噪_项目开发案例教程.pdf

在计算机视觉领域,图像去噪是预处理的重要步骤之一,它直接影响到后续特征提取和识别的准确性。传统的图像去噪方法如中值滤波、均值滤波等虽简单有效,但在处理复杂纹理和边缘信息时容易造成细节模糊。随着深度学习技术的发展,基于学习的去噪方法,尤其是结合了形态学操作的权重自适应策略,展现出更优越的性能。本文将通过一个简化的案例,介绍如何利用Python实现基于形态学的权重自适应图像去噪,并融入深度学习的思想。

1. 引言

图像去噪的目标是在减少噪声的同时保留图像的细节和结构信息。形态学操作,如膨胀、腐蚀等,能有效处理图像中的结构特征,而深度学习则擅长从大量数据中学习复杂的模式。结合两者优势,我们可以设计出既考虑局部像素关系,又能全局优化去噪效果的算法。

2. 环境准备

首先确保安装了Python环境以及必要的库,包括OpenCV(用于图像处理)、TensorFlow或PyTorch(用于深度学习)以及NumPy(数值计算)。

```bash

pip install opencv-python numpy tensorflow

```

3. 基本概念

- **形态学操作**:一种基于形状的图像处理技术,通过结构元素与图像进行数学形态学运算(如膨胀、腐蚀),来提取图像的形状特征。

- **权重自适应**:根据图像内容动态调整滤波器的权重,对于边缘和细节区域给予更高的重视,避免平滑操作带来的模糊。

- **深度学习**:利用多层神经网络学习特征表示,可以自动学习噪声与干净图像之间的映射关系。

4. 方法概述

我们将采用以下步骤实现去噪:

1. **预处理**:加载图像并转换为灰度图。

2. **形态学开闭运算**:先进行腐蚀后膨胀的操作,去除小颗粒噪声。

3. **自适应权重计算**:基于局部图像梯度计算权重,边缘区域赋予更高权重。

  • 15
    点赞
  • 30
    收藏
    觉得还不错? 一键收藏
  • 打赏
    打赏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

好知识传播者

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值